Evaly Russell-Shamima’s assets ordered to croak

A Dhaka court today has ordered to croak the assets of Evaly Managing Director (MD) Mohammad Russell and chairman Shamima Nasreen in the check fraud case. Dhaka Additional Metropolitan Magistrate Tofazzal Hossain’s court gave this order, informed the plaintiff’s lawyer HM Al Amin on Thursday.

HM Al Amin said that on October 24, the lawyer of the plaintiff appealed to croak the property of the defendants. The court granted the petition and ordered to croak their property. The court has fixed November 16 for submitting the report.

According to the case source, on January 23, 2021, the plaintiff in the case named Mehdi Hasan Khan ordered three motorcycles, a mobile phone and some gift cards and paid Tk 854,000 through mobile banking after seeing an advertisement. However, the defendants failed to deliver the goods within a specified period of 45 days.

Then on March 9, Evaly issued a check for the equivalent of the goods. The check was dishonored when it was deposited in the bank on July 5. A legal notice was sent to them on October 14 in this regard. Later, the plaintiff sued Mohammad Russell and Shamima Nasreen.

On this day, the court issued a summons for the accused to appear. However, as they did not appear, the court issued an arrest warrant on February 1 last year.

After the arrest warrant, the court ordered to croak their property as the report was not received within the fixed date.
